    I had electrolysis done here and the service was great; the owner was very nice and made the…read moreexperience comfortable. This business is one of the most convenient to get to for people who live in Albany, as a lot of the other businesses are out by Wolf Rd. or in Latham. The business is run out of the owner's home, so a lot of those extra factors that result in higher costs at larger businesses are avoided, resulting in a very reasonable price. It's $20 for each 15 minutes (not sure if the price changes as you increase the amount of time per session). Other places in the area can be up to $45 per 15 minute treatment. My upper lip and chin were done in 15 minutes, and between my eyebrows was another 15 minutes because I have a lot of hair there. The process was very quick. Highly recommended! I will definitely be going back.
